In this role you will:
The Senior Snowflake Data Engineer with Administration Experience will be responsible for the design, development, deployment and optimization of data pipelines and will also play the role of backup Snowflake admin.
The Senior Snowflake Data Engineer will split responsibilities between hands-on data engineering (pipeline development, data modeling, performance tuning) and backup platform administration (RBAC, cost optimization, backup recovery).
They will work closely with Product Owners, Data Engineers, Architects, and Scrum/Kanban teams to ensure alignment with platform performance standards, security requirements, architectural designs, and Agile delivery expectations.
